How do you write consulting resume bullets that actually sound strong?

  • Resume

My resume bullets are accurate but they still read like job descriptions. I keep writing things like 'supported analysis' or 'worked with stakeholders' and it feels weak. What is the best way to turn normal work experience into bullets that actually show consulting-style impact without exaggerating?

Aug 16, 2026Denmark
Top answerMayank G.Coach

Start each bullet with the outcome or ownership, not the task. The recruiter should quickly see what changed because of your work.

How do you show transferable experience when you have never worked in consulting?

  • Resume

I am applying to MBB from industry and none of my job titles sound remotely like consulting. What should I emphasize so the recruiter sees transferable skills instead of just a totally unrelated background?

Aug 16, 2026Sweden
Top answerMayank G.Coach

Focus on the work patterns consulting firms value: solving ambiguous problems, analyzing data, influencing stakeholders, leading teams, and producing measurable outcomes.

What are the most common MBB resume mistakes people miss?

  • Resume

I have revised my resume a bunch, but I am worried there are still obvious consulting-specific mistakes I am not seeing because I have stared at it too long. What are the most common things that make an MBB resume weaker than it should be?

Jun 25, 2026Germany
Top answerMayank G.Coach

The most common problems are usually not dramatic. They are things like vague bullets, weak action verbs, unclear impact, too much text, inconsistent formatting, and content that feels impressive only if someone already knows the context.

How do you quantify impact on a consulting resume when your work was not that measurable?

  • Resume

I keep hearing that every bullet should have numbers, but some of my work just does not have neat metrics attached to it. How do you handle that without forcing fake precision?

May 17, 2026Canada
Top answerMayank G.Coach

You do not need to invent numbers, but you should still try to show scope or significance wherever possible. That might be team size, project scale, stakeholder count, timeline, or the importance of the deliverable.

What is the ideal format for a consulting resume?

  • Resume

I am less worried about the content right now and more confused about format. One page seems obvious, but beyond that I am not sure what the cleanest consulting-style layout actually looks like.

Apr 8, 2026France
Top answerMayank G.Coach

Consulting resumes are usually valued for clarity and scannability more than creativity. A clean one-page format, strong section hierarchy, and concise bullet points are usually far more effective than fancy design choices.
